Yevhen Altukhov, Head of the Operational Environmental Management Group at Metinvest Group, spoke about the challenges associated with adapting large-scale industry to the new CBAM requirements during the webinar “CBAM 2026: New EU Requirements and Practical Aspects”, hosted by KPMG Ukraine. KPMG is a global network of firms providing audit, tax and advisory services. During the webinar organised by KPMG Ukraine, experts provided a detailed overview of the pathway for business adaptation to the implementation of the Carbon Border Adjustment Mechanism (CBAM): from legal considerations to the operational accounting of emissions. The discussion was joined by Yurii Katser, Partner and Head of Legal Services at KPMG Ukraine; Oleksandr Baskov, Manager for Sustainability and ESG at KPMG Ukraine; and Yevhen Altukhov, Head of the Operational Environmental Management Group at Metinvest Group.
